View showing porcelain ware, mostly vases, in a stall in the Japanese Court within the Main Building designed by Henry Pettit and Joseph M. Wilson at the Centennial Exhibition in Philadelphia. Vases, bowls, and jars of various sizes are displayed on tiered tables and on the carpeted floor. Framed artwork hangs on the walls. There is a small decorative table and partial view of a screen in the right. The Centennial Exhibition celebrated the centennial of the United States through an international exhibition of industry, agriculture, and art., Title on negative., Date from item., Photographer's imprint printed on mount and on verso.
